The stars are beginning to go out.
(1)
They really are!
The universe is apparently well past its prime in terms of making
stars, and what new ones are being made now across the cosmos will
never amount to more than a few percent on top of the numbers already
come and gone.
This is the rather disquieting conclusion of a new and significant
study of the rate at which stars have been produced through cosmic time.
The main conclusions come in two parts. First, 95% of all the stars we
see around us today were formed during the past 11 billion years, and
about half of these were formed between roughly 11 and 8 billion years
ago in a flurry of activity. But the real shocker is that the rate
at which new stars are being produced in galaxies today is barely 3% of
the rate back 11 billion years ago, and declining. This
indicates that unless our universe finds a second wind (which is
unlikely) it will only ever manage to produce about 5% more stars than
exist at this very moment.
This is, quite literally, the beginning of the end.
However, despite the provocative title of this post you shouldn’t actually expect to
see the stars start to disappear from view too soon. The great
majority of stars in the universe are less massive than the Sun,
and in the Milky Way about
75% of all stars are less than half as massive.

Koregan was abandoned in 2002
at an Arlington fire station when he was just a few hours old.
Texas' Baby Moses law (2) allows a parent to leave an
unharmed infant up to 60 days old at a fire station or hospital with no
questions asked. Child Protective Services then takes custody of
the babies.
On Thursday evening, Koregan got his wish for his 10th birthday. He met
the Arlington firefighter who saved him, rode on a fire truck and
toured the station. He hugged Arlington firefighter Wesley Keck and
said he was "very nice."
Koregan's mother, Rebecca Quintanilla, said her son, who turned 10 last
week, always has known he was adopted and has watched TV news footage
from when he was found at the fire station. This year, when Koregan
began showing more interest in meeting the firefighter, she tracked
Keck down and planned a reunion.
"He's a very good kid, kind, shy and he's always giving things away to
people," Quintanilla said. "After talking to Mr. Keck, I think he's
like that. I do believe Koregan has some traits from Mr. Keck, although
he just spent a few hours with him."
Since 2009, 43 babies have
been dropped off at fire stations and hospitals in Texas, said
Marissa Gonzales, a spokeswoman for the Texas Department of Family and
Protective Services. All
states have similar laws, but Texas was the first to create the
Baby Moses law, signing it into law in 1999. It took effect in 2001.

cell phone customer data, but the American Civil Liberties Union (ACLU)
contends that the method is overly invasive.
The method, known as "stingrays," uses a person's international mobile
subscriber identity (IMSI) secretly to track someone's location using
stingray devices, known as IMSI catchers. The catcher mimics a cell
phone tower, but stingrays track the locations of all mobile devices in
a given area,including those which are not being targeted.
NBC reports that a big reason
this scares privacy groups is that an IMSI catcher can be built at home
for about $1,500, exposing a weakness in cell phone security to
which most consumers are oblivious.
